Build provenance — bulk edits, admin table. The Marrowgate admin panel allows bulk status edits; each batch writes a provenance record linking the operator action to the deployed build. Maintainers: do not strip this record when pruning audit rows, or rollback attribution breaks. Provenance is stamped at batch commit, not per row. Every release verifies the stamping path in the smoke suite. The current reference token is below.

build token for fajop-kageg: htk14_a2d40227103e0f

Minutes — Management Meeting, Varnholt Group. Present: R. Dessler, M. Quarle, T. Abbing. Decision: the Kellsmere office closes end of quarter. Staff offered transfers to Dunwick. Lease surrender agreed with landlord. Branch managers to brief teams Friday; no external comment. IT decommission scheduled week 12. The rationale is summarised in the confidential note below.

management briefing: Novethax Group plans to lower the Tammir list price by 4 percent in June.

## Break-Glass Access: Snapshot Baseline Store

Reviewers normally approve snapshot diffs through Lintquill's UI. If the baseline store is unreachable and a release is blocked, break-glass access lets you force-accept snapshots locally. Use it sparingly and note it in the review thread. To activate break-glass mode, enter the passphrase:

strongbox words: druath-quenael

**Handover note — from Priya to Dalen, for new starters**

If anyone loses their badge, send them to the services hub on the ground floor of Quillmere House before 17:00. Replacements take a day, so they'll need interim access to the office doors in the meantime. Log the loss in the facilities tracker first, then give them the stand-in door code below.

turnstile pass: bdg-YEOZLM-79341408

Night-shift staff: Floor 4 of the Tellhaven Building opens this week. After 21:00, access is via the rear stairwell only; the lifts are locked out overnight during the settling period. Complete a walk-through of the new floor once per shift and log it. The stairwell keypad accepts the code below.

badge for yahop-fawep: bdg-XBKXI-68071